use svg in react native

yarn add react-native-svg         
yarn add react-native-svg-uri
npx react-native link react-native-svg
import * as React from 'react';
import SvgUri from 'react-native-svg-uri'; // SVG Package
import testSvg from './test.svg';          // SVG File
export default () => (
  <SvgUri width="200" height="200" svgXmlData={testSvg}/>

                                    npm add react-native-svg --save
npm install react-native-svg-transformer --save

//Add this this to metro.config.js
const { getDefaultConfig } = require(&quot;metro-config&quot;);

module.exports = (async () =&gt; { 
	const {  
		resolver: { 
	} = await getDefaultConfig(); 

	return {
		transformer: {      
			babelTransformerPath: require.resolve(&quot;react-native-svg-transformer&quot;)    
		resolver: {
			assetExts: assetExts.filter(ext =&gt; ext !== &quot;svg&quot;),
			sourceExts: [...sourceExts, &quot;svg&quot;]    

3.4 (5 Votes)
